The Clinical Sales Liaison, RN is responsible for patient education and sales in a hospital setting. This Clinical Sales Liaison, RN will work directly with case managers and discharge planners to process home infusion referrals within the hospital systems. This position requires sales training as directed by Regional Sales Director.
If you are located in Central Time Zones, you will have the flexibility to work remotely* as you take on some tough challenges.
Primary Responsibilities
- Provide clinical education and manage marketing services to hospital and physician referral sources to ensure awareness of Optum Specialty Pharmacy Infusion Services programs and services
- Assess and coordinate, in partnership with Case Managers and Discharge Planners, home infusion services to assist with determining the plan of care administered by Optum Specialty Pharmacy Infusion Services under the direction of the patient’s physician
- Provide patient and caregiver training on therapy, monitoring, and side effects; demonstrate procedure for administering therapy in the home, with a return demonstration from the patient/caregiver
- Maintain and grow facility customer relationships and provide responsive customer service with assigned accounts; evaluate current and future clinical and service needs for existing and new accounts
- Conduct in-services and continuing education programs for referral sources and/or their support staff; partner with Regional Sales Director on presentations to current and potential accounts
- Meet or exceed quarterly revenue and referral goals
Required Qualifications
- Current, unrestricted RN license in the state of residence
- 2+ years of IV related clinical experience
- 2+ years of experience working with laptops and/or tablets - including the ability to type and talk at the same time and toggle between multiple applications
- Ability to travel up to 15% of the time
- Ability to work 8am-5pm Central Time Zone hours
- 2+ years of home healthcare experience
- 2+ years of Hospital/DME/Home Care or Case Management related experience
- 1+ years of hospital liaison experience
- 1+ years of sales and customer service experience
- Knowledge of the Infusion Nursing standards (INS) and nursing process
- Ability to work autonomously, managing own workload and seeking out opportunities to expand service opportunities
- Effective communication and teaching skills with patients, family members, and other staff members
